If you have 24 players, setup separate groups of 12+, otherwise form 1 group. Defenders (G & H) are optional, but have no defenders to begin with.
(F) has the ball. (A) runs past for the hands, then looks downfield for options. (B) was leading upfield, but instead digs in, then leads back in the opposite direction towards goal.
This is ideal for a situation where the forward is one-on-one, but has lead too early, or the defender is playing in-front, or the defender has tracked right along-side them.
(A) kicks to advantage so (B) can run back with the flight and mark.
(B) gets back as quick as possible and if possible, twists their body so they mark facing (A), as this is sounder technique
A chest mark is appropriate if they cannot twist around to mark. The player should lift their knee when marking to protect themself.
In a game this will take bravery and commitment, so they player needs to go hard at this contest
(B) marks, then quickly kicks a short kick to (C) in the middle
The same is repeated coming back the other way, (D, E, F) repeating the actions of (A,B,C)
Everyone moves to the station they disposed to
Progression (optional): Introduce defenders (G & H) who must play 5m IN FRONT of (A & B) respectively, cutting off their lead forward.
These players can add as much pressure as you want, from token pressure to full contact if you want contested marking practice.
